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up green or brown lentils
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ated
  • 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
  • 1 can (13.5 oz) coconut milk
  • 1 teaspoon cumin seeds
  • 1 teaspoon coriander powder
  • A pinch of turmeric pow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Rinse lentils under cold water until clear. Prepare onion, garlic, and ginger.
  2. In a pot over medium heat, heat oil and sauté onions until golden. Add garlic and ginger; cook briefly.
  3. Sprinkle in cumin seeds, coriander powder, and turmeric; stir for one minute.
  4. Add rinsed lentils, diced tomatoes (with juice), and three cups of vegetable broth or water; stir well.
  5.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er covered for about 25 minutes until lentils are tender.
  6. Stir in coconut milk during the last five minutes of cooking. Adjust seasoning as needed.
